The current offering from Chili Innovation, likewise understood as the Chilipad is a revolutionary high concept bed mattress pad that integrates innovation with standard bed mattress functions to offer a general superior quality of comfort. It does so by featuring a temperature policy system that can both heat and cool the bed mattress based upon user preference - chilipad review noise.

It has a central control unit called the Cube which is connected to a number of silicon tubes. The user is needed to feed either hot or cold water into the system which then flows throughout the structure, hence warming or cooling the bed mattress. Video by Chili Innovation The temperature level can be controlled either wirelessly or by hand and can be anywhere between 55 degrees to 110 degrees Fahrenheit (or 13 to 43 degrees Celsius).

The last 3 are dual zone which suggests each of the sides can have varying temperature levels which is perfect for couples who want to sleep together but not always with the very same warmth setting - chilipad vs ooler sleep system. Individuals who discover it uncomfortable to sleep with mattress pads below their sheets. Secure the pad (chilipad pros and cons). Unfold the pad and location it neatly on top of your mattress. The pad comes with elastic straps to protect it tightly around the edges. Ensure it is stable and will not move around in on itself.

Those can be connected either at the head or the foot of your bed. Connect the cube. Location the Cube on a flat surface and make sure to leave at least a couple of feet of room on either side for ventilation - chilipad review noise. Plug it into an electrical outlet and make certain the water tank sits on leading hence ensuring there is no leakage.

If your bed isn't high enough, risers can be utilized. Link the male end of the external tube attachment to the female connector of the Cube. Make sure when you link the Cube, the blue release button should rest facing upwards. Fill with water. Discover the opening on top of the Cube from where you are to include water into the gadget. what is a chilipad.

Once you've entirely filled the water tank, turn on the gadget by pressing the power button. ooler review. The Cube will beep gently and after that will begin to channel the water through the tubes. As water streams into televisions and gets distributed throughout the pad surface area, keep adding more water until the 'add water' indicator light goes out.

If you are unboxing the Chillipad and find trace quantities of water in its water tank, please do not panic. It is normal and actually an excellent sign. It suggests that your system has actually undergone quality control tests prior to being packaged. If your Chillipad water tank is dry, it may not have actually been evaluated.

Your temperature controls are situated right next to the power button. Press the flame button to make the water hotter or the snowflake button to make it chillier. Nevertheless it is to be kept in mind that the display screen does disappoint the current operating temperature of the Chilipad. It just shows the user set temperature and once that temperature is reached, the display blinks thrice to notify the user of the same.

Your temperature level settings can also be managed wirelessly through a remote (chilipad cube). To utilize the remote, press and hold the power button for about five seconds till the unit beeps and blinks 888 on the display. At this point turn on the remote. The system will beep after it acknowledges the remote control and will show the pre-programmed temperature level - the chilipad.

You configure every one individually till both pads have your optimum temperature level setting. When done, power off. Powering off the Cube is incredibly simple. Simply press the power button while it is running to initiate shutdown (chilipad sleep system). The screen needs to right away turn off, although the fans inside might run for another minute.

If you are not preparing on using it in the next two days, it is an excellent idea to unplug the gadget from the Air Conditioning socket and drain the water. chilipad pros and cons. Draining the pad is simple. Just use the H shaped tool that comes bundled with the system. Utilize the cross shaped end to drain water out of the Cube and the hollow end for the bed mattress pad.

For that reason if you have a double zone Chilipad, you simply have to do the entire process twice; as soon as for each side. Can you wash a ChiliPad?
Can you wash a ChiliPad?
Wash with cold water on delicate cycle. To dry the pad, keep the pad tubes secured and dry on delicate cycle with no heat. Do not bleach, do not iron, and do not dry-clean the pad.


Do gel mattress toppers really keep you cool?
Do gel mattress toppers really keep you cool?
When it's included in memory foam it can help to draw heat away from the body. ... In a gel foam mattress, the encased gel will naturally take on the temperature of the foam around it. It may warm more slowly than the foam, which conducts heat easily, but not slowly enough to stay cool for the length of a night's sleep.Feb 20, 2019
